About Dolar

Dolar is a rural settlement in Keshoraipatan, Bundi, Rajasthan. It has a population of 996 in about 203 households (avg size: 4.91). Approximate literacy: 48.8%.

Population of Dolar

Population (Total)996
Male521
Female475
Children (0–6 years)149
Households203
Literate persons486
Illiterate persons510
Total workers484
Sex ratio (♀ per 1000 ♂)912
Literacy (approx.)48.8%
SC population348
ST population1
